NCT04165551
Evaluation of the Consumption of a Probiotic on the Load of S. Agalactiae.
Phase 1 trial testing Probiotic in Streptococcus Agalactiae in 60 participants. Status unknown.

Who can join
Adults 18 to 45, female only, with Streptococcus Agalactiae. Patients with the condition only — healthy volunteers not accepted.
Sponsor's own description
The objective of this study is to evaluate the effects of oral administration of Lactobacillus BSL\_PS71 on the presence of S. agalactiae in vaginal microbiota of healthy women.
